Discovering the Spiritual Essence of "Prayer to The Virgin" by William-Adolphe Bouguereau

Unveiling the Artist: William-Adolphe Bouguereau's Legacy

The Master of Realism: Bouguereau's Artistic Journey

William-Adolphe Bouguereau (1825-1905) stands as a towering figure in the realm of 19th-century art. Renowned for his exceptional realism, Bouguereau's works often depict themes of motherhood, innocence, and spirituality. His meticulous attention to detail and ability to capture human emotion set him apart from his contemporaries. Bouguereau's journey began in rural France, where he honed his skills at the prestigious École des Beaux-Arts in Paris. His dedication to the craft led him to become a celebrated artist, earning numerous accolades and a devoted following.

Influences and Inspirations: The Cultural Context of the 19th Century

Bouguereau's art reflects the cultural and social currents of the 19th century. The Romantic movement, with its emphasis on emotion and individualism, greatly influenced his work. Additionally, the rise of academic art and the popularity of religious themes provided a rich backdrop for "Prayer to The Virgin." Bouguereau drew inspiration from classical mythology and Christian iconography, blending them into a unique style that resonated with audiences of his time.

Exploring the Iconography of "Prayer to The Virgin"

Symbolism in Bouguereau's Work: The Virgin Mary as a Central Figure

In "Prayer to The Virgin," the Virgin Mary emerges as a powerful symbol of compassion and maternal love. Bouguereau portrays her with a serene expression, embodying grace and purity. The painting invites viewers to reflect on the significance of faith and devotion. The delicate details of her attire and the soft glow surrounding her enhance the spiritual atmosphere, making her the focal point of the composition.

Emotional Depth: The Expression of Devotion and Faith

The emotional depth in "Prayer to The Virgin" is palpable. Bouguereau captures the essence of prayer through the gentle posture and contemplative gaze of Mary. This portrayal evokes a sense of tranquility and reverence, inviting viewers to connect with their own spiritual beliefs. The painting serves as a reminder of the power of faith and the solace it can bring in times of uncertainty.

The Artistic Techniques Behind "Prayer to The Virgin"

Oil Painting Mastery: Bouguereau's Unique Brushwork and Color Palette

Bouguereau's mastery of oil painting is evident in "Prayer to The Virgin." His unique brushwork creates a lifelike quality, allowing textures to come alive. The rich color palette, featuring soft pastels and warm earth tones, enhances the painting's emotional resonance. Bouguereau's ability to blend colors seamlessly adds depth and dimension, making the artwork visually captivating.

Composition and Light: How Bouguereau Creates a Divine Atmosphere

The composition of "Prayer to The Virgin" is carefully crafted to draw the viewer's eye toward the central figure of Mary. Bouguereau employs light to create a divine atmosphere, illuminating her face and highlighting her features. The interplay of light and shadow adds a three-dimensional quality, making the scene feel both intimate and transcendent. This technique reinforces the painting's spiritual themes and invites contemplation.

The Cultural Impact of "Prayer to The Virgin"

Reception and Critique: How the Painting Was Viewed in Its Time

Upon its completion, "Prayer to The Virgin" received acclaim from critics and art enthusiasts alike. Bouguereau's ability to blend traditional religious themes with contemporary realism resonated with audiences. However, some critics argued that his style was overly sentimental. Despite this, the painting solidified Bouguereau's reputation as a leading artist of his time, showcasing his ability to evoke deep emotional responses.

Modern Interpretations: The Painting's Relevance Today

Today, "Prayer to The Virgin" continues to inspire and provoke thought. Its themes of faith, devotion, and maternal love remain relevant in contemporary society. Art historians and enthusiasts often explore the painting's significance in discussions about spirituality and the role of women in religious contexts. Bouguereau's work invites viewers to reflect on their own beliefs and the enduring power of prayer.
